To provide a means which enables wavelength conversion and regeneration of an input optical signal.
A source (2) is provided which is on/off switchable of a continuous optical signal at a respective wavelength (λ2). A Michelson interferometer (10) is provided which is adapted to receive an input signal(IS) and the continuous optical signal generated by the source (2) to generate an output signal(OS). When a wavelength (λ1) of the input signal(IS) corresponds to the wavelength (λ2) of the source, the source (2) is switched off and the output signal(OS) is a replica of the input signal(IS) regenerated at the interferometer (10). When the wavelength (λ1) of the input signal(IS) is different from the wavelength (λ2) of the source, the source (2) is switched on and the output signal(OS) is a replica of the input signal(IS) regenerated at the interferometer (10), and the wavelength is converted to the wavelength (λ2) of the source.
